Sea level rise is climate change’s biggest threat to small islands - says SIDS foresight report

(Seychelles News Agency) - Climate change experts have predicted that rising sea levels affecting the world’s 52 small island states, will be as much as four times higher than the rest of the world. The forecast was made recently in the SIDS Foresight Report, issued by the United Nations’ Environment Programme (UNEP).
